Not hard to imagine at all. Now suppose your latest self-quarantine project needs a rotary shaft encoder. Not having one, what do you do? If you are [Tech Build] you go all MacGyver on an old printer and pull out a stepper motor.

How does a stepper motor turn into an encoder? Well, that’s the MacGyver part. We are not big fans of the physical circuit diagrams, but it looks like [Tech Build] borrowed (with credit) from an earlier post and that one has a proper schematic.

Looking at [Andriyf1’s] schematic, you can see each coil connects to an op-amp wired as a positive feedback comparator. The result should be a fairly clean square wave from a noisy input. The real trick is how to connect the coils, which depends on how the stepper is wired. If you have a stepper motor of unknown providence, grab your ohmmeter and read how to sort the wires out.

The initial version was on a breadboard, but the final was on a prototyping board. Of course, an Arduino reads the pulses. We love using things for unintended purposes. Speakers and microphones are often interchangeable. Generators and motors, too. Then there’s the paperclip.
